+ * The two main control flows when using this class are as follows:
+ * * Login, user creation or account linking code will call getAuthenticationRequests(), populate
+ * the requests with data (by using them to build a HTMLForm and have the user fill it, or by
+ * exposing a form specification via the API, so that the client can build it), and pass them to
+ * the appropriate begin* method. That will return either a success/failure response, or more
+ * requests to fill (either by building a form or by redirecting the user to some external
+ * provider which will send the data back), in which case they need to be submitted to the
+ * appropriate continue* method and that step has to be repeated until the response is a success
+ * or failure response. AuthManager will use the session to maintain internal state during the
+ * process.
+ * * Code doing an authentication data change will call getAuthenticationRequests(), select
+ * a single request, populate it, and pass it to allowsAuthenticationDataChange() and then
+ * changeAuthenticationData(). If the data change is user-initiated, the whole process needs
+ * to be preceded by a call to securitySensitiveOperationStatus() and aborted if that returns
+ * a non-OK status.

/**
- * A primary authentication provider determines which user is trying to log in.
+ * A primary authentication provider is responsible for associating the submitted
+ * authentication data with a MediaWiki account.
*
- * A PrimaryAuthenticationProvider is used as part of presenting a login form
- * to authenticate a user. In particular, the PrimaryAuthenticationProvider
- * takes form data and determines the authenticated user (if any) corresponds
- * to that form data. It might do this on the basis of a username and password
- * in that data, or by interacting with an external authentication service
- * (e.g. using OpenID), or by some other mechanism.
+ * When multiple primary authentication providers are configured for a site, they
+ * act as alternatives; the first one that recognizes the data will handle it,
+ * and further primary providers are not called (although they all get a chance
+ * to prevent actions).
*
- * A PrimaryAuthenticationProvider would not be appropriate for something like
+ * For login, the PrimaryAuthenticationProvider takes form data and determines
+ * which authenticated user (if any) corresponds to that form data. It might
+ * do this on the basis of a username and password in that data, or by
+ * interacting with an external authentication service (e.g. using OpenID),
+ * or by some other mechanism.
+ *
+ * (A PrimaryAuthenticationProvider would not be appropriate for something like
* HTTP authentication, OAuth, or SSL client certificates where each HTTP
* request contains all the information needed to identify the user. In that
- * case you'll want to be looking at a \\MediaWiki\\Session\\SessionProvider
- * instead.
+ * case you'll want to be looking at a \MediaWiki\Session\SessionProvider
+ * instead.)
+ *
+ * For account creation, the PrimaryAuthenticationProvider takes form data and
+ * stores some authentication details which will allow it to verify a login by
+ * that user in the future. This might for example involve saving it in the
+ * database in a table that can be joined to the user table, or sending it to
+ * some external service for account creation, or authenticating the user with
+ * some remote service and then recording that the remote identity is linked to
+ * the local account.
+ * The creation of the local user (i.e. calling User::addToDatabase()) is handled
+ * by AuthManager once the primary authentication provider returns a PASS
+ * from begin/continueAccountCreation; do not try to do it yourself.
+ *
+ * For account linking, the PrimaryAuthenticationProvider verifies the user's
+ * identity at some external service (typically by redirecting the user and
+ * asking the external service to verify) and then records which local account
+ * is linked to which remote accounts. It should keep track of this and be able
+ * to enumerate linked accounts via getAuthenticationRequests(ACTION_REMOVE).

/**
- * A secondary authentication provider performs additional authentication steps
- * after a PrimaryAuthenticationProvider has done its thing.
+ * A secondary provider mostly acts when the submitted authentication data has
+ * already been associated to a MediaWiki user account.
*
- * A SecondaryAuthenticationProvider is used to perform arbitrary checks on an
- * authentication request after the user itself has been authenticated. For
- * example, it might implement a password reset, request the second factor for
- * two-factor auth, or prevent the login if the account is blocked.
+ * For login, a secondary provider performs additional authentication steps
+ * after a PrimaryAuthenticationProvider has identified which MediaWiki user is
+ * trying to log in. For example, it might implement a password reset, request
+ * the second factor for two-factor auth, or prevent the login if the account is blocked.
+ *
+ * For account creation, a secondary provider performs optional extra steps after
+ * a PrimaryAuthenticationProvider has created the user; for example, it can collect
+ * further user information such as a biography.
+ *
+ * (For account linking, secondary providers are not involved.)
+ *
+ * This interface also provides methods for changing authentication data such
+ * as a second-factor token, and callbacks that are invoked after login / account creation
+ * succeeded or failed.
